Q&A

1. What services do plumbers typically offer?

Plumbers provide a range of services, including leak repairs, drain cleaning, pipe installation, water heater maintenance, and fixture replacements.

2. How much does a plumber usually charge?

Plumbing costs vary based on the job's complexity and location. On average, hourly rates range from $45 to $200. Always request a detailed estimate before work begins.

3. How do I know if I have a plumbing leak?

Signs of a leak include increased water bills, damp spots, mold growth, and reduced water pressure. If you suspect a leak, contact a plumber for an inspection.

4. How often should I schedule plumbing maintenance?

It's recommended to have a professional inspection annually. Regular maintenance can prevent major issues and prolong the lifespan of your plumbing system.

5. Are plumbers licensed and insured?

Yes, reputable plumbers are licensed and insured. Always verify credentials before hiring to ensure quality and accountability.
